Owens Valley Radio Observatory is a radio astronomy observatory located near Big Pine, California in Owens Valley. It lies east of the Sierra Nevada, approximately 350 kilometers north of Los Angeles and 20 kilometers southeast of Bishop. Owens Valley Radio Observatory is situated 2½ miles south of Warm Springs.
